Dance of Cupids

published 1803

Etching | RCIN 851887

An outline-etching reproducing a composition derived from an engraving by Marcantonio Raimondi (RCIN 851880), with the addition of two Cupids: one playing on the bagpipe, and the other the spinet. The original composition is thought to be based upon a design by Raphael. Lettered with titles, production details and crediting Raphael with the invention of the design. Published in C.P. Landon, 'Vie et Œuvre complète de Raphaël Sanzio', 1803, plate 309. This composition was reproduced in an etching attributed to Blanchard (RCIN 851886)
  • Added to the Prince Consort's Raphael Collection (c.1853-76)
